My Linea 2008 with 137k km on clock, has jerky take off on cold starts, especially during summer and is less pronounced on cold weather or with preheated engine. It feels just as if someone was pumping on the gas pedal and it disappears shortly after changing to 2nd gear.
So far i've changed following:
- spark plugs, spark plug wires, ignition coil pack
- both lambdas
- map sensor (which had faulty iat, and now has more power on lower gears)
So far no fault codes set, but obd data suggests that it has fuel trim issue with long term and short term trims variating between -100% to 100%. I believe that data to be incorrect though. Fuel consumption is quite normal, 6.5 - 7.0 l /100 km.
Some have suggested it to be a timing problem due to an incorrectly changed timing belt. Also, a burnt valve has been mentioned. I'd think these would cause more trouble.
So has anyone had similar issues with their GrandePunto or Bravo which are almost the same under the hood? How did you get it resolved?
